Bulgaria Social and Labor Minister, Totyu Mladenov, has stated that people with disabilities will receive their delayed integration payments after the New Year.

Mladenov explained that BGN 4-5 M had not been paid on time due to funds not being transferred before Christmas from the treasury. He however confirmed that the main social benefits were all paid before Christmas.

Mladenov added that only part of the integration payments had been processed in the SEBRA (System for Electronic Budget Payments), but people will receive them immediately after the New Year.

The Government confirmed that state workers who have gone on to a part-time working schedule who were previously full-time will continue to receive compensation for an extra 4 months. BGN 3 M has been made available to help a total of 6250 people.
